Outraged by the French attacks at sea, the British began capturing American ships that traded with the French. The British also stopped American merchant ships and forced their crews into the
British navy. This practice, known as impressment, infuriated the Americans. British attacks on
American ships and sailors, along with the challenge in the West, pushed the nation closer to war
with Great Britain.
